What is Resin Bound Paving?

Resin bound paving is a mixture of aggregate (natural, marbled or recycled stone material) and a high quality clear resin binder. It is porous as during the laying process minute voids are created that mimic natural drainage by allowing water to permeate through the surface and beyond if a suitable sub-base has been installed. The finished depth of the resin bound paving is specified depending on use (e.g. footpath or driveway) and varies between 12mm – 24mm.

Why use Resin Bound Paving?

  • Variety of finishes available: allows us to combine different sizes and colours of stone to create the look you require
  • Permeable: reduction in standing water (puddles) and when used with a suitable sub-base it creates a SUDS (sustainable urban drainage systems) compliant surface
  • Durable: UV stable and strong enough to withstand vehicles
  • Accessible: creates a smooth surface which provides easy access for all
  • Low maintenance: due to its smooth finish there is no loose stone -just occasional sweeping and periodic power washing to avoid the build up of debris and prevent the growth of moss or algae ensures many years of high-quality performance
  • Convenient: quicker to install than asphalt or concrete: convenient way to refresh tired looking areas
